PRCC dental hygienists
reunite
HATTIESBURG - About 90 graduates of the Pearl River Community College dental
hygiene program gathered Friday in Hattiesburg for their first-ever reunion.
The first class graduated in 1994.
“It’s been fun looking back,” said Renee Henry of Lucedale as she and fellow
1995 graduate Lisa Taylor of Buckatunna looked at a scrapbook of their
student days.
“We’ve all changed,” Taylor said. “There are more blondes than brunettes
now.”
The dental hygiene program is one of nine health-related training programs
offered by PRCC at the Allied Health Center at the Forrest County Center
in Hattiesburg.
Sixteen new students are accepted each fall for the two-year program, said
Dr. Stanley L. Hill, director.
“We get 80 or 90 applicants a year,” he said.
Hill was planning the reunion a year ago but postponed it after Hurricane
Katrina devastated South Mississippi.
“It was something the students have been on me for years to do,” he said.
“I think that speaks well for our program.”
The reunion coincided with National Dental Hygiene Month.
The former students earned three hours of continuing education credit for
a lecture Hill gave on childhood oral health, the theme of National Dental
Hygiene Month. Dental hygienists are required to complete 20 hours of continuing
education every two years.
“Dental hygienists are the front line of defense against oral disease and
play a key role in educating their patients about the benefits of proper
oral health care for children,” Hill said.
Both Henry and Taylor say they frequently recommend the PRCC program to
prospective students.
“The instructors are the best and they have a high number of students passing
the boards (for certification),” Henry said.
The program has an impressive track record of 99.5% of its students passing
the written national board exam and 100% passing the clinical state board
exam.
